MapsTaman Seri Alam (Pec Lot 3288 & 3351) in Kuala Pilah, Negeri Sembilan recorded 10 subsale transactions between 2021 and 2026, with a median price of RM289K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M163.
This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.
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M289K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M269K to RM309K, and a typical market range of RM274K to RM304K.
Most transactions involved 1 - 1 1/2 storey terraced, with minimal variety in property types.
For price per square foot, the median is RM163, with most transactions between RM159 and RM166. The usual range is RM159.85 to RM165.60, showing that most units are priced quite close to each other. A typical spread (IQR) of RM5.75 and an average deviation (MAD) of RM4 indicate a highly stable PSF trend across properties.
